Hiring a Supply Planning Manager to lead a small team and cross-functional planners. SKU rationalization and lifecycle controls. Experience with GAINS software a plus, CPIM/CSCP preferred Remote Opportunity, MUST live in EST or CST states Compensation: $120,000-130,000 DOE + yearly bonus Job Summary The Materials & SIOP Manager leads day-to-day Sales, Inventory & Operations Planning (SIOP) to optimize service, profitability, and inventory performance. This role unites demand, supply, production, and inventory planning into one cohesive plan, using data to align teams and drive results. Responsibilities * Oversee materials and supply planning, including purchasing, inventory, production, and logistics. * Lead the full SIOP cycle, ensuring accurate forecasts, visibility to constraints, and clear decisions. * Develop and maintain master and finite production schedules aligned to capacity and priorities. * Improve KPIs-service level, inventory turns, forecast accuracy, and schedule adherence. * Maintain optimal inventory policies and address shortages or excess. * Partner with Sales, Operations, and Procurement on demand, capacity, and sourcing strategies. * Standardize planning parameters and manage SKU lifecycles. * Lead and coach a small planning team. * Present monthly insights, risks, and mitigation plans to leadership. * Drive Lean and continuous improvement; ensure process compliance. * Support planning tool enhancements (GAINS or equivalent). Qualifications * Bachelor's in Supply Chain, Operations, Industrial Engineering, or related field (Master's preferred). * 5-7 years in supply chain or production planning, including 2+ years in a leadership role. * Strong SIOP/IBP, production planning, and inventory control experience. * Skilled in planning tools (GAINS or similar APS) and data analytics (Excel/BI). * Proven record improving forecast accuracy, inventory, and service levels. * Knowledge of Lean; PFET/Kaizen a plus. * Excellent communication, collaboration, and influencing skills. * APICS/ASCM certification (CPIM, CSCP) preferred. * Up to 20% travel. Nice to Have * Experience in regulated or multi-plant environments. * Background in product lifecycle or SKU rationalization.
